Today we’d like to introduce you to Symone Lashana.
Hi Symone, can you start by introducing yourself? We’d love to learn more about how you got to where you are today.
Hello, world! My name is Symone Lashana, I am a 32-year-old entrepreneur who has been cooking since I was 15 years old. I have a business by the name of Meraki Foodz. Meraki in Greek translates to doing something with soul, creativity, and love. That’s all cooking and giving back has been for me.
Once going to college for social work and not finding my fit but knowing that I always wanted to help and give back, is where my business I pray to one day turn into a 501c3 nonprofit organization by the name of Fed by Grace comes in. My inspiration in life to cook has always been my Mama, Hattie Grace. Fed by Grace is a homage to her.
I currently serve the DMV and surrounding areas as a private/personal chef. My goal is for every person that books a dining experience with me to know that they have not only booked a meal to remember but have also provided someone less fortunate than them a hot meal.
I will also be returning to doing pop-up shops as a vendor, I’ve don’t these events before, but this time I will be using these moments to merge with my current studies in Holistic Nutrition. Natural healing has always been a part of my adult life and my goal is to be the resource that I did not have growing up.
